Rating: ![5 stars](http://www.reviewfocus.com/images/stars-5-0.gif) Summary: Skillfully brought to life by talented reader Peter Dennis Review: The beloved, well-known characters inhabiting the "100 Aker: Wood are skilfully brought to life by talented reader Peter Dennis. His warm British tenor successfully portrays stuffed, slow-speaking Pooh Bear; busy, easily rattled Rabbit; excitable Roo; melancholic Eeyore; bouncing and optimistic Tigger; and snorting, nervous Piglet. Changes in vocal pace and timbre, as well as varying animal "accents", make this an excellent performance. Between stories, music as light as sunlight filtering through the Wood enhances the text and renders this excellent production outstanding! AUDIOFILE 1997 - J.H.B.
Rating: ![5 stars](http://www.reviewfocus.com/images/stars-5-0.gif) Summary: Actor Peter Dennis turns in a meltingly lovely narration Review: The unabridged recording of A. A. Milne's Winnie-the-Pooh stories and the 44 verses from When We Were Very Young is my best bet for a holiday gift for a young child. This is neither the hyperactive stuff of Disney nor the saccharine treacle of so many other children's recordings. The recording has a wonderful pastoral feeling to it. It is sweetness and warm-hearted fun through and through. Actor Peter Dennis turns in a meltingly lovely narration. His voice is calm and friendly, yet he manages distinctive voices for each of the characters. He does an amazing little snorting noise for Piglet. Eeyore is suitably dour, and Pooh, the "bear of very little brain", sounds endearingly witty. This is an imaginative production to boot, with original music and sound-effects. In the beginning, there's a grandfather-sounding clock ticking serenely in the background. In the outdoor scenes, frequently there are birds chirping. In many productions, sound-effects are too loud and compete with the narration, but this is the first one to have gotten the balance just right. PHILADELPHIA ENQUIRER - SANDY BAUERS
Rating: ![5 stars](http://www.reviewfocus.com/images/stars-5-0.gif) Summary: All ages will enjoy this marvelous performance Review: This program exemplifies the potential quality audio has for complementing text. Soothing music introduces and links the stories and verses. Subtle sounds of nature immerse the listener in Pooh's world and provide a backdrop for Peter Dennis's enchanting performance. Dennis's ability to switch characters and moods allows him to accurately portray the range of characters in the stories. These talents shine prominently in the "When We Were Very Young" poems. All ages will enjoy this marvelous performance of Milne's words. AUDIO BOOKS & AUDIOFILE - M.P.T.
